What to check before choosing a building with elevators near transit in West Village

  • Confirm the elevator is actually available for your move-in needs (service schedule, any out-of-order history, and whether there are alternate access routes).
  • Check “near-transit” distance assumptions against your exact route and transfer plan; blocks can change walk time quickly.
  • Filter results still vary by unit: verify floor, layout, and whether the elevator reaches every usable entrance for that building.
  • Review building fees and lease terms in the listing and in any building-provided addenda (move-in fees, security deposit requirements, and any restrictions on deliveries).
  • Use Openigloo’s rated-building info as a starting point, then ask the building directly for the current operational status of the elevator.
  • Compare multiple buildings on the same essentials: elevator access, transit convenience, and total monthly cost beyond asking rent (deposit, broker fee, utilities, and any move-in charges).
